Today is the birthday of the outstanding theater and film actor, People's Artist of Azerbaijan Yashar Nuri.

Y.Nuri was born on September 3, 1951 in Baku, in the family of famous Azerbaijani artist Mammedsadykh Nuriyev.

During his school years, he was a host of children's and youth programs, participated in drama clubs.

He first appeared on stage at the age of 11, playing the role of Tapdyg in the play "Toy kimindir?" ("Whose Wedding Is This?") at the Theater of Musical Comedy. In 1972, he graduated from the faculty of theater and film acting at the Azerbaijan State Institute of Arts (now Azerbaijan State University of Culture and Arts - ed.).

Since 1974, he was an actor at the Azerbaijan State Academic Drama Theater. He became People's Artist of Azerbaijan in 1989.

For his contributions to the development of theatrical art in Azerbaijan, he was awarded the "Shohrat" Order (2011) and was a presidential scholarship recipient.

Y.Nuri appeared in 50 feature films and more than 100 television plays. Many of the TV plays in which Y.Nuri played the lead role entered the Golden Fund of Azerbaijani television.

During his work in theater, Y.Nuri created unforgettable characters. Among them are Mad Salman ("Gathering of Madmen" by J.Mammadguluzade), Meshedi Oruj ("The Dead", J.Mammadguluzade), Abdulali bek ("Sevil", J.Jabbarli), Agamusa Nagiyev ("Patron", A.Amirli), Rahman ("The Cry", B.Vagabzade) and many others.

He starred in such famous films as "The Scoundrel", "Road Accident", "Everything for the Better", "Verification" and others.

People's Artist of Azerbaijan Y.Nuri died on November 22, 2012 at the age of 61 after a prolonged illness.

The farewell ceremony for the outstanding actor was held on the stage of his home Azerbaijan Drama Theater.

Y.Nuri was buried in the Second Alley of Honor.
